At IBC 2020, NewTek and LiveU were able to utilize new technology to initiate a remote live production in 5G. NewTek paired the new TriCaster 2 Elite with the LiveU Solo to take advantage of 5G connectivity, at a sophisticated, high level. This kind of streaming goes beyond smartphones, and is potentially game changing, with the business aspect of 5G and streaming with Non-Public Networks.

The Teradek VidiU X is an exciting new encoder similar to the VidiU Go and VidiU Pro that leverages cellular bonding as well as wired and wireless connections. This is a slightly simpler, more straight forward encoder when compared to the VidiU Go, unlocking a number of exciting streaming opportunities.
